Handover — Token refresh bug (Brinport Auth)

Hey Sala, passing this to you before my leave. The refresh endpoint occasionally reissues a token with the old session scope, so a logged-out user can briefly keep access. I've narrowed it to the cache layer racing the revocation write. Repro is reliable in the sandbox. The sandbox runs with these configuration values.

service settings:
ralael:
  pin: 7453
  tenant: zorath
  seal: seal_087806e4
  metrics_host: metrics.ralael.paliqworks.example
  standby_team: fraath
  escalation: praok-istiel
  nonce: 10e083

When the Marigold upstream API exceeds a 30% error rate over a rolling two-minute window, the breaker in Fenwick Gateway opens automatically and all plugin calls receive a 503 with a `Retry-After` header. Do not retry aggressively; honor the header. To verify breaker state, query the internal status service at the diagnostics endpoint, which requires authentication even from sandboxed plugins. For local testing against the staging breaker, authenticate your status calls with the following key:

API key for bajog-fajof: qvz15-mFZbiTU7YgMs9d3

Env vars — Lattermill public API pagination. PAGE_SIZE_DEFAULT=50, PAGE_SIZE_MAX=200; requests above max are clamped, never rejected. Cursors are opaque and expire after 24h (CURSOR_TTL_HOURS). Do not change TTL without coordinating with SDK maintainers; cached cursors break silently. Cursors are HMAC-signed server-side so clients cannot forge offsets, and the signing secret lives only in the API env file, where the following line sets it.

vault entry, fadup-tagag: RELAY_SECRET8=2fd92179

Ticket: Retention sweeper drift — Pellwick cluster. The Aldergate sweeper on the staging ring is deleting records at 30 days instead of the agreed 90. Manual edits from last quarter's incident were never reverted, so the node diverges from the fleet baseline. Support should not re-run purges until reconciled. Current effective settings on the drifted node follow.

config for hawip-bahop:
[fendor]
host = fendor.paliqworks.corp
user = fendor_svc
database = fendor_prod